After purchasing unripened fruits, you should put them into a plastic bag with perforations. As fruits ripen, ethylene gas is released. Placing fruit in a perforated bag allows air circulation in the bag, retaining ethylene gas and keeping the fruit tasting good.

Add flavor to your bland dishes by replacing water with a stock. Try using boullion cubes and water if you do not have chicken stock. This is a good way to moisten your food while adding more flavor.

You can add another level of flavor to your fried foods by adding ketchup to your batter. Dip the food in ketchup immediately before covering it in seasonings and bread crumbs. The ketchup adds a surprising zest to any fried food, and most people would never think of ketchup in that way.

Layer salads so that juicier ingredients are on the bottom and crisp ingredients are on the top. Make sure that the ingredients that are the most moist are on the bottom. On the top you should place the ingredients that get too soggy or will wilt.

It’s very frustrating to try to cook a tasty hamburger and see it deformed or ruined, because it gets stuck to your grill. To prevent this, brush the grill with a bit of vegetable oil to keep your foods from sticking.

Leave raw potatoes in cold water for at least 30 minutes before frying them to make crispier French fries. The potatoes need to soak because the fibers will be reinforced through the cold fluids which in turn makes them fry better. They can handle the heat and not break apart completely.
